Abstract


Education is the main foundation in the formation of character and progress of a nation. It has been widely recognized by thinkers and educational figures throughout history. Two figures who have significant thoughts in the context of education are John Dewey, who is known as a figure of progressivism, and Mohammad Natsir, who carries the concept of educational revolution. These two concepts have different characteristics and approaches in looking at education, but both have the same goal, which is to improve the quality of education for the betterment of individuals and society. The purpose of this study is to conduct a meta-analysis related to the thoughts of the two figures. This paper focuses on the thoughts of John Dewey (progressivism) and Mohammad Natsir (educational revolution) in the Educational Context of SD Al Azhar Bandung. The method used in this study is a qualitative method with a descriptive type of analysis. The results of this study show that in the context of SD Al Azhar Bandung Education, the thoughts of John Dewey and Mohammad Natsir can be harmoniously integrated to create a learning environment that is student-centered, value-oriented, and strives to create positive changes in society.  Thus, education at SD Al Azhar Bandung can be a vehicle to build a generation that is intelligent, critical, and morally responsible in facing the challenges of the times. integration of thought between John Dewey (Progressivism) and Mohammad Natsir (Education Revolution) at SD Al Azhar Bandung.
